What is the DeKalb County Sign Permit Checklist?

The DeKalb County Sign Permit Checklist is a vital form used in Georgia's sign permitting process, ensuring compliance with local regulations. It provides a structured overview of the requirements for applying for a sign permit, which is essential for both businesses and events. To complete the process effectively, applicants must prepare several documents, including site plans and drawings, ensuring that their signs adhere to community standards. This checklist is designed to facilitate a smooth application process and help avoid common pitfalls related to signage compliance.

Required Documents for the DeKalb County Sign Permit Checklist

Completing the DeKalb County Sign Permit Checklist requires several key documents:
  • A completed application form that includes the necessary signatures
  • A drawing of the sign that accurately depicts its dimensions
  • A detailed site plan showing the proposed location of the sign
  • A certificate of liability insurance
  • Written permission from the property owner if the applicant is acting as an agent
Gathering these documents beforehand can significantly expedite the application process and ensure compliance with all requirements.
